1+2-3+4-5+6-7+8-9+10数学题怎么做
1+2-3+4-5+6-7+8-9+10数学题怎么做
凑十法:1+9 2+8 3+7 4+6 5+5
因此结果等于:10+(2+8)+(6+4)-(3+7)-5-9+1=7
这种方法没有涉及到负数
数学题1-2+3-4+5-6+7-8+9-10+11怎么做
(-1)x5+11=6
1+2-3+4-5+6-7+8-9+10=?
7
1+2-3+4-5+6-7+8-9+10=
0-1-1-1+10=10-3=7
1+2-3+4-5+6-7+8-9+10……+2014-2015=
负的1006
1+2-3+4-5+6-7+8-9+10……+998-999+1000=?
=1+449+1000=1450
数学题-1,2,-3,4,-5,6,-7, -1 2 -3 4 -5 6 -7 8 -9 10 -11 12 -13 14 -15 16 . . .
90
因为:1、先只看数,第一行1个,第二行3个,第三行5个,同理可知:第n行1+(n-1)*2所以第十行为19个数
2、金字塔的最后一个数是行数的平方!可知:第十行最后一个数为:100
综合1、2、可知第10行从左边数第9个数是90
考虑符号,奇数位—,偶数为+,所以为+90
故第10行从左边数第9个数是90
用vb编写1+2-3+4-5+6-7+8-9+10
注意看我在你出问题的地方加了注释:
-----------------------------
Dim i, sum, a, n As Short
i = 1 : a = 2 : sum = 0 : n = 10
Do
sum = sum - i '这句基本等于没执行
sum = a + i '因为这里用a+1的值覆盖了sum
i += 2
a += 2
Loop While i <= 10
MsgBox("答案是:" & sum, , "回复")
==========================================
我在你的基础上修改简化的:
Dim i, sum, a As Short
i = 2 : a = 1 : sum = 1
Do
sum = sum + (a * i)
i = i + 1
a = -a
Loop While i <= 10
MsgBox("答案是:" & sum, , "回复")